Self-Redevelopment: A Blessing For Old Buildings in Mumbai



Warning: Dangerous Building, Keep Out sign

According to a survey, there are about 107,000 buildings in Mumbai that are in a dilapidated state and need immediate rebuilding. If this bit of information does not impact you then how about this: The Fire department gets one call each day reporting structural damage in a life-threatening state. 1. Self-Redevelopment has led to an increase in transparency

Keeping the purchasers in view, the Real Estate (Regulation and Development) Act (RERA) of 2016 has brought about a revolution in the real estate industry.3 The RERA Act has built a foundation of trust between societies and developers to make the self-redevelopment process possible.

Taking advantage of this regulation, landowners (you) or societies can hire a self-redevelopment company, which is commonly known as a PMC or Project Manage Consultancy and kickstart their redevelopment process; without having to hire a builder as their project partner, which was the case earlier. The PMCs handle all the technical and the regulatory aspects of your construction project by regularly involving the concerned society and taking their approvals at each stage of the construction project. Your PMC stands by you and guides you throughout the entire procedure of self-redevelopment.

Moreover, if the PMC doesn't perform as per your expectations, you can change your PMC at any stage of the project. Thus, the landowner need not feel helpless at any stage of the project as they are completely in control. More power to you by RERA act.

3. Redevelopment improves your Standard of Living and guarantees higher returns

You own your house. You own the land on which it stands. Then don’t you think you and your family are entitled to all the potential benefits that it yields? Redevelopment provides you with these benefits along with an improved standard of living. Here is the simple logic behind it. The process of redevelopment involves careful planning of available space. Thus, redeveloped properties have better facilities like increased floor area, parking spaces, gardens, gym, children play areas etc. which gives your loved ones the safe & sensible living that you have always dreamed of. Besides providing comforts, these facilities indirectly lead to the growth and development of happier and healthier families and societies. In most cases, redevelopment provides the owners with more space (FSI) than they previously acquired.

From an investment point of view, self-redevelopment in Mumbai can be a profitable deal because of the soaring real estate prices in the city.
